cpu modules is the heart of the PLC system. It executes the control instructions of the control logic program. It also communicates with other devices, which can include I/O Devices, Programming Devices, computers, Networks, and even other plcs and also performs diagnostics tasks.

Plc high speed counting modules: PLC English stands for Programmable Logic Controller, Chinese called the programmable logic controller, is defined as: an electronic digital computing system plc programmable intelligent controller operation, designed for use in industrial environments and design. It uses a programmable memory for storing its internal procedures, to perform logical, sequential control, timing, counting and arithmetic user-oriented operating instructions, and through digital or analog input / output control of all types of machinery or production processes. DCS Distributed Control System: DCS English name DISTRIBUTED CONTROL SYSTEM, Chinese called the Distributed Control System. DCS may be interpreted as the analog loop control more widely used in the industry, as the risk plc digital input output io module resulting from the decentralized control, and management of an automated high-tech products, and display the concentration. DCS generally consists of five parts: 1: Controller 2: I / O board 3: Operating Station 4: Communication Network 5: Graphics and pass away software.

Process plc cpu modules and work characteristics
(A) analysis of the controlled object and made a detailed analysis of the controlled object to control the process and work characteristics, understand charged with the object of mechanical, electrical, fluid between the controlled object to the proposed control system PLC control requirements, to determine control scheme proposed design task. (B) determine the input / output control apparatus according to the system requirements, the plc sequence of events module system determines all the required input devices (such as: buttons, position switch, switch, and various sensors) and output devices (such as: contactors, solenoid valves, , signal lights, and other actuators, etc.), in order to determine the relevant PLC input / output device to determine the PLC I / O points (three) Select PLC
PLC PLC options include the choice of models, the capacity, I / O modules, power supplies, etc. (d) allocate I / O points and peripheral hardware design PLC line 1. Assign I / O points to draw the PLC I / O points and connection diagram or table correspondence between input / output devices, the part 2 can also be designed to draw the line PLC peripheral hardware rest of the system electrical circuit diagram in step 2, including the main circuit and did not enter the PLC control circuits, etc. . By the PLC's I / O connection diagram and PLC peripheral electrical circuit diagram of a system consisting of electrical schematics. Electrical wiring system hardware have been identified so far. (E) Program Design 1. Program design based on the control system requirements, the use of appropriate design approach to designing the PLC program. To control procedures in order to meet the system requirements of the main line, each writing achievement of the control functions of each sub-task or procedure, and gradually improve the system specified function. In analog output module addition, the program should normally include the following 1) initialization routine. PLC after power on, usually do some initialization operation, to start to make the necessary preparations to avoid system malfunction. The main contents of the initialization process are: the certain data area, the counter is cleared, etc., some of the data required for recovery of the data area, the relay is set for some or reset, so some initial display state.
2), such as testing, troubleshooting and display program. These procedures are relatively independent, generally when the program is completed and then add the basic design.
3) Protection and chain procedures. Protection and chain is an indispensable part of the program, must be considered carefully. The control logic it can avoid the confusion caused by the illegal operation.
2 simulation debugging program
Process simulation debugging basic idea is to facilitate the simulation of the actual site in the form of state, to create the necessary conditions for an environment to run the program. Depending on the way to generate on-site signal simulation debugging hardware method and two forms of simulation software simulation.
1) is to use some of the hardware simulation plc input output modules hardware device (such as a PLC or some other use input device, etc.) the analog signals to generate a field, and these signals are hard-wired connection connected to the input of the PLC system, the timeliness than strong. 2) simulation software is written in another set in the PLC simulation program to simulate the live signal, which is simple, but not easy to ensure timeliness. Simulation debugging, debugging can be segmented approach, and use the programmer's monitoring function.

plc cpu modules connected to 4G steps
1 When using the terminal, why type "AT + CFUN = 1", returned ERROR?
A: In the instructions to enter the correct premise, first confirm whether the 4G module with pc connection is successful, check plc cpu modules Device Manager - Universal Serial Bus Controller is connected to plc cpu module the device, if the device exists, then make sure USB line with the PC connection is successful, and then determine whether the module is turned on, press power button for 5 seconds, and power module, when returning + CEREG: 1:00, enter "? AT + COPS", registered network. 2 How to check the current registered network provider?
Answer: Enter "? AT + COPS", according to the return value to determine the current registered network provider. Returns + COPS: 0,0, is not registered to the network + COPS: 0,0, "CHINA MOBILE", 0 indicates registration to China Mobile's 2G network; + COPS: 0,0, "CHINA MOBILE", 2 means that the registration to China Mobile's 3G network + COPS: 0,0, "CHINA MOBILE", 7 indicates registration to China Mobile 4G network; 3 Why type, return ERROR. "AT + COPS?"?
A: In the instructions to enter the correct premise, the SIM card may be the problem, first check whether there is a SIM card slot confirm balances, confirm the SIM card and the antenna is plugged in, then enter "AT ^ DUSIMR" SIM card status query returns ^ DUSIMR: 1 indicates the plc input output modules presence of a SIM card; enter "AT + CLCK =" SC ", 2" check SIM card LOCK state, return "+ CLCK: 0 \ r \ n", the SIM card is not LOCK; enter "AT + CPIN? "check whether you need to enter the PIN code, return" + CPIN: READY "said PIN has been entered, and do not need to enter a PIN code;
4 How to activate data services?
A: Enter the "AT + CGDATA =" M-0000 ", 1" when returning CONNECT, surface data service activation is successful, then you can find the network connection is successful;
5 Enter the AT commands connect to the cpu modules plc Internet course, if there is a power outage, you can continue to operate in serial tool it?
A: No, plc cpu modules serial communication tool again to close the operation;
6 Enter the AT commands connect to the Internet course, if there is usb interface is bad, you can continue to operate in serial tool it?
A: No, you need to re-open the serial port and enter "AT + CFUN = 4" soft shutdown, then enter "AT + CFUN = 1" to get started. 7 Why 4G network connection (to activate data services) yellow exclamation mark appears, the network connection status is displayed without Internet access?
A: In the case of an unstable 4G network, the network may jump to 3G or 2G network, but the SIM card only supports 4G networks,
Enter the activation of data services in the command (AT + CGDATA = "M-0000", 1) before, enter "AT ^ DSTMEX = 1,7", this command indicates that only select Connect 4G network, and then enter "AT + CGDATA =" M-0000 ", 1" to activate data services, conduct 4G network connection.
